Neighborhood Overview
Maple Hedge Farms is situated along State Route 46 in the heart of Munnsville, a scenic area characterized by rolling hills and quiet country roads. Access to the venue is primarily by car, as public transit is limited in this rural setting, making personal vehicles or pre-arranged car services the most reliable transportation methods. Most visitors arrive from the direction of Syracuse or Utica, both of which offer major roadway connections to the regional network. Parking at the venue is typically provided on-site in dedicated lots, which are designed to handle the anticipated volume of local events. Travelers flying in should aim for Syracuse Hancock International Airport, which is the most convenient hub, usually requiring a drive of approximately 45 to 50 minutes to reach the farm.
Navigating the area is straightforward due to the clear signage along Route 46, though it is wise to monitor local traffic reports if you are attending a larger event. During peak times, local authorities may adjust traffic flow to ensure smoother ingress and egress from the facility grounds. Rideshare availability can be sporadic in rural Munnsville, so it is highly recommended to secure return transportation in advance if you are not driving your own vehicle. Planning your arrival for at least thirty minutes before your event starts will give you ample time to navigate the lot and settle in. Staying attentive to road conditions is key, especially during the shoulder seasons when rural paths can be affected by changing weather.
Where to Stay
Lodging options near Maple Hedge Farms are primarily located in the neighboring towns and larger regional hubs, as the immediate vicinity is quite rural. Visitors often choose to stay in nearby Oneida or Vernon, which offer a variety of hotel chains and comfortable inns that cater to groups and families. These locations provide a balance between proximity to the venue and access to necessary services like grocery stores and dining. Staying within a 15 to 20-minute drive of the facility is standard for most attendees who want to remain close to the action.
During major events or peak seasons, local hotel inventory can fill up quickly, so booking your accommodations several weeks in advance is a practical strategy. Many teams and groups prefer these centralized lodging clusters because they offer easy access to regional thoroughfares for quick morning departures. When searching for a place to stay, consider properties that offer flexible cancellation policies and ample parking for larger vehicles. Taking the time to research these regional options will ensure your group has a comfortable base of operations for the duration of your visit.

Local Tips
Plan for rural driving: Roads in Munnsville can be narrow and winding, so allow extra time for travel between regional destinations.
Check the weather early: Central New York weather changes rapidly, so monitor local forecasts to dress appropriately for your outdoor events.
Bring your own seating: For outdoor activities, packing a portable lawn chair is a smart move for comfort during long sessions.
Stock up in advance: Nearby convenience stores are limited, so buy your snacks and supplies in larger towns before arriving here.
Arrive with full tank: Gas stations are not plentiful in the immediate vicinity, so ensure your vehicle is fueled before heading out.
Seasonal note: The destination offers a distinct experience throughout the year. Summer provides warm, pleasant days perfect for outdoor activities at the farm, while autumn brings breathtaking foliage that draws visitors from across the state. Winter can be quite cold with significant snowfall, requiring careful travel planning, though it offers a quiet, serene atmosphere. Spring is a time of renewal, though visitors should be prepared for muddy conditions. Overall, the area is most accessible and busy during the warmer months.

Weather & Seasons
Winter
Expect cold temperatures and frequent snowfalls during the winter months in central New York. Visitors should pack heavy coats, hats, and waterproof boots to stay comfortable while outdoors. Driving can be challenging, so allow extra travel time if you are visiting during this season for local events.
Spring & early summer
Spring brings mild temperatures and occasional showers as the landscape begins to bloom. It is advisable to wear layers and bring a waterproof jacket to handle the unpredictable conditions. The ground can be soft, so sturdy, water-resistant footwear is a practical choice for navigating the grounds at the farm.
Mid-summer
Mid-summer offers the most consistent weather, characterized by warm, sunny days and comfortable evenings. Light, breathable clothing is best for outdoor activities, and don't forget to pack sunscreen and hats for sun protection. It is the ideal time for events, as the weather rarely interferes with scheduled plans.
Fall season
Fall is a beautiful time to visit, with crisp air and stunning autumn colors covering the rolling hills. Temperatures begin to drop, so bringing a medium-weight jacket or sweater is recommended for the cooler mornings and evenings. It is a popular season, so expect slightly more traffic on local roads.
Rain & snow
Rain and snow are common in this region, often occurring in the shoulder seasons or mid-winter. Always check the forecast and have a backup plan for indoor activities if inclement weather is predicted. Having a reliable vehicle with good tires is essential if you are traveling during the winter months.
